Bruce Ryan-Former Wgar 1220 AM; WLTF 106.5 FM broadcaster and long time friend to many who have passed thru the doors of The Ohio Center for Broadcasting passed away this afternoon at 4 PM at his home.

Bruce hosted a Sunday night show over WGAR 1220 AM called Sunday Music Magazine and was the voice for the Ohio Center of Broadcasting TV spots. He has helped so many get their start in television and radio over the years as he headed the operations at the OCB in Independence, Ohio. He will be greatly missed-R.I.P. my radio friend.

Courtesy of OhioMediaWatch:

Bruce’s memorial services will be Saturday, September 3rd at 10 AM at the Lutheran Church of the Good Shepherd, 8235 Memphis Ave. in the Cleveland suburb of Brooklyn.
